Other events elsewhere and online

BIPC logo
events  

Business and IP Centre Norfolk 

Based at the Norfolk and Norwich Millennium Library, BIPC Norfolk offers a range of free face-to-face and online support services for businesses, especially start-ups.

Buy Local Norfolk logo
events 

Buy Local Norfolk

Buy Local Norfolk is a non-profit membership community for businesses and organisations local to Norfolk. The Council is proud to be a supporter Member of Buy Local Norfolk, committed to supporting local businesses.

Federation of Small Businesses logo
events

Federation of Small Businesses

The FSB is a not-for-profit membership-led organisation. They offer their members various business services, including advice, financial expertise, support, and a voice heard in government.

Norfolk Chamber of Commerce logo
events 

Norfolk Chamber of Commerce

Norfolk Chambers is a not-for-profit independent business accredited by the British Chambers of Commerce. The Chamber provides networking opportunities, share knowledge, offer business services, signpost to business opportunities and inspire innovative thinking to enable companies to do better business.
